Garù alias Aldo Carlomagno - Vaso con fiori

Aldo Carlomagno Trecchina (Potenza) 30th May 1951 nice landscaper and refined miniaturist. Unique artwork, oil on panel “Vaso con fiori” (Flower vase) by Aldo Carlomagno signed by the artist bottom left with the pseudonym “Garù”. On the back, a flyer about the artist. Old style painting in a nice frame. In good condition. Tracked shipping. Biographical notes: Aldo Carlomagno was born in Trecchina (Potenza) on May 30th, 1951. He began his training in the atelier of his father, a fresco painter and decorator. Many of his works are in several public and private collections. His recent works highlighted his strong preference for wall surfaces. He is a member of the Centro Studi di Storia delle Tradizioni Popolari di Basilicata, Puglia e Calabria. Aldo Carlomagno won the tenth edition of the Sirino d'Argento award. A fine landscaper and refined miniaturist, the painter from Trecchina is an artist with a lively expressiveness. His paintings offer poignant glimpses of villages and still lives, all drenched in a rare chromatic lyricism.
